General BCNA Grants

    From Boulder County Nature Association

    The Boulder County Nature Association (BCNA) is dedicated to conserving resilient natural ecosystems in their region through the application of science, education, and advocacy.

    Type of Support

    Overview

    BCNA offers small one-year research grants with a maximum funding of $4,000. These grants are aimed at projects that enhance the understanding of Boulder County ecosystems, particularly focusing on the impacts of climate change and urban expansion on local flora and fauna, water bodies, and recreational areas. The goal is to generate insightful findings that can inform Boulder County stakeholders, aiding in the preservation and enjoyment of natural resources.
